RCA Nashville is a well-known American country music record label. It is based in Nashville, Tennessee, which is often called "Music City" because of its strong connection to music. This label helps country music artists record and share their songs.
RCA Nashville is part of Sony Music Nashville, which is a bigger music company. Sony Music Nashville is then part of Sony Music, one of the largest music companies in the world. This means RCA Nashville has a big team to help its artists succeed.

What is a Record Label?
A record label is a company that works with musicians to create and sell their music. They help artists record songs in a studio. They also help to promote the music, making sure people hear it on the radio, online, and in stores. Record labels also handle things like making CDs or digital files and managing tours. They are like a partner for artists, helping them share their talent with the world.
Artists at RCA Nashville
RCA Nashville has been home to many talented country music artists over the years. Both new and famous singers have worked with this label.
Current Artists
Here are some of the artists who are currently making music with RCA Nashville:
- Kane Brown
- Andrew Jannakos
- Corey Kent
- Niko Moon (RCA/River House)
- Pistol Annies
- Restless Road
- Rachel Wammack
- Chris Young
